Prayer of Thanks for God’s Keeping Power
SCRIPTURE:
Psalm 37:23,24
Psalm 37:23,24

Eternal God and our Heavenly Father, as I am impressed in my heart about You today, I am mindful of the personal testimony You have given me of Your willingness and faithfulness to involve Yourself in the affairs of my life. It is not I who have made this relationship with You intimate and personal, but it has been Your internal and intense love demonstrated beyond anything I could have achieved on my own. Your love and tender care have repeatedly and continually met me in the darkest places of despair and loneliness. It melts my heart when I consider that You chose within Yourself to bestow love on me and all of us who believed on the Lord Jesus Christ. It is the faithfulness of Your love to us that gives us the confidence to come to You for anything that pertains to life and godliness, because it gives us a certainty that You will remain committed to us even when we stumble and fail in the various trials and temptations we face in life. Your hand of protection not only covers over our lives to keep us protected, but we have also discovered in Your unfailing Word, and in our experiences of falling down, that Your hand undergirds us, so that when we do stumble, we will never fall beyond Your ability to restore us and reestablish our steps of life before You, the true and living God.
Oh Lord our God, it for this reason You are worthy of all of our devotion, dedication and any duty that You determine for us that pleases You. You have given us so much even down to the details of our hearts. What else can we offer to You, except what You ask from us, and that being the offering of our total selves as a living sacrifice unto our God.
Thanks be unto you for never giving up on the least of us, in the name of Jesus, amen and amen.
Pastor Wayne Cockrell
